What Features Should You Look for in the Best Club Treadmill?

When searching for the best club treadmill, several key features should be considered for optimal performance and user satisfaction.

  • Durability: A club treadmill should be built to withstand heavy use, as it will likely be utilized by multiple users daily. Look for commercial-grade materials and construction that can handle high impact and offer a long lifespan.
  • Motor Power: The motor’s horsepower is crucial for performance, especially for running. A minimum of 3.0 CHP (continuous horsepower) is recommended for club treadmills to ensure smooth operation even at high speeds or inclines.
  • Running Surface: The size and cushioning of the running surface are important for comfort and safety. Opt for a treadmill with a spacious deck (at least 20 inches wide) and adequate cushioning to reduce impact on joints during workouts.
  • Incline and Decline Features: Adjustable incline and decline settings enhance workout variety and intensity. A treadmill with a range of incline options allows users to simulate outdoor running conditions and target different muscle groups.
  • Console and Display: An intuitive console with a clear display is essential for user-friendly operation. Look for treadmills with large screens that show speed, distance, time, and heart rate, along with easy-to-use controls for adjusting settings quickly.
  • Workout Programs: The availability of pre-set workout programs can help keep users engaged and motivated. Choose treadmills that offer a variety of programs tailored for different fitness levels and goals, such as weight loss, endurance, or interval training.
  • Safety Features: Safety is paramount in a club setting, so look for treadmills equipped with an emergency stop button, safety key, and heart rate monitors. These features help ensure user safety during intense workouts.
  • Connectivity Options: Modern treadmills often come with Bluetooth connectivity or USB ports to allow users to sync their fitness apps or play music. This feature enhances the workout experience by providing entertainment and progress tracking.
  • Space-Saving Design: Depending on the layout of the club, a foldable treadmill might be beneficial. Look for designs that can be easily stored away when not in use to maximize available space.
  • Warranty and Support: A strong warranty and reliable customer support are indicators of a quality product. Ensure the treadmill comes with a comprehensive warranty covering parts and labor, as this reflects the manufacturer’s confidence in their equipment.

What Price Ranges Should You Anticipate for Premium Club Treadmills?

When considering premium club treadmills, you can expect a range of prices based on features and quality.

  • Entry-Level Premium Treadmills ($2,000 – $3,000): These models typically offer solid construction, basic workout programs, and a decent warranty. They are designed for light commercial use and can withstand regular use in gyms, making them an excellent choice for smaller fitness facilities.
  • Mid-Range Premium Treadmills ($3,000 – $5,000): Mid-range treadmills come with enhanced features such as advanced cushioning systems, interactive screens, and a broader range of workout programs. These are suitable for larger clubs or facilities with higher traffic, offering durability and a better user experience.
  • High-End Premium Treadmills ($5,000 – $10,000+): These top-tier models provide exceptional build quality, advanced technology integrations like virtual running experiences, and superior customer support. They are engineered for commercial environments with heavy usage and often come with extended warranties and maintenance plans, ensuring longevity and reliability.

How Can You Ensure Longevity for Your Club Treadmill?

To ensure longevity for your club treadmill, consider the following maintenance practices and usage tips:

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ping the treadmill clean prevents dust and debris from damaging the motor and belt.
  • Proper Lubrication: Regularly lubricating the treadmill belt helps reduce friction and wear, extending the life of the machine.
  • Routine Inspections: Conducting regular inspections for loose bolts, worn parts, or electrical issues can preemptively address problems before they worsen.
  • User Education: Educating users on proper usage techniques can help minimize wear and tear caused by improper operation.
  • Optimal Placement: Placing the treadmill in a suitable environment, away from humidity and extreme temperatures, can protect its components from damage.

Regular cleaning involves wiping down surfaces and vacuuming around the treadmill to eliminate dust buildup. This is crucial as debris can interfere with the motor’s cooling system and belt functionality, potentially leading to costly repairs.

Proper lubrication typically involves applying silicone-based lubricant to the belt and deck according to the manufacturer’s guidelines. This reduces friction during operation, which not only enhances performance but also prevents premature wear of crucial components.

Routine inspections should focus on checking for signs of wear, such as frayed belts or loose screws, and addressing any electrical issues that may arise. By regularly assessing the treadmill’s condition, you can catch minor issues before they escalate into major problems that could require extensive repairs.

User education is essential in preventing damage caused by improper use, such as excessive weight or incorrect settings. Providing clear instructions on how to operate the treadmill can help ensure users adhere to the recommended guidelines, thereby prolonging the machine’s lifespan.

Optimal placement of the treadmill is vital; it should be situated in a dry, temperature-controlled environment to prevent rust and electrical issues. Avoiding exposure to moisture and extreme conditions can significantly enhance the durability of the treadmill’s components.
